TJD-AD 2019-065 Disciplinary Decision - Gymnastics
December 17, 2019
On 17 December 2019 the TJD-AD Panel decides by majority to impose a 2 year period of ineligibility on the Athlete after her sample tested positive for the prohibited substance Furosemide.
In first instance the Panel deemed that there were inconsistencies in the Athlete's statements about the use of the substance and the concentration found in her sample.
Hereafter the Athlete appealed the Decision with the TJD-AD Appeal Tribunal and requested for a reduced sanction. She argued that she was a minor, gave a prompt admission and had demonstrated how and when the substance had entered her system.
In view of the evidence the Rapporteur concludes that the Athlete's violation was not intentional despite that she was an experienced Athlete as a minor and had acted with a medium degree of negligence.
Therefore the TJD-AD Appeal Panel decides on 31 March 2020 by majority to impose a reduced 12 month period of ineligibility on the Athlete, starting on the date of the sample collection, i.e. on 7 June 2019.
